Ett dockhem - från Dramaten takes Ibsen's classic and injects it with a fresh, youthful energy that feels both contemporary and challenging. Directed by Anna Pettersson, it’s interesting how the pacing shifts; there’s a rhythm that oscillates between tension and reflection. The atmosphere is quite intimate, drawing you into the characters' internal struggles. Performances are solid, with a rawness that makes the emotional weight really hit home. What stands out here is how the production balances the original's heavy themes with a modern sensibility, allowing for new interpretations without losing the core essence. And those practical effects? They really enhance the storytelling in a subtle way that keeps it grounded. It’s a distinctive take worth considering.
